We did our normal hike and only saw three distant joggers on LDR, though we heard a few dogs barking quite a ways off. Saw at least three Swainson's Hawks and one Black-chinned Hummingbird.
Our most notable sighting came when we spooked two Muledeer just west of Right Branch Arroyo; they bolted ahead of us nearby as I stopped to put my arms around both Willow and Frio, neither of whom seemed inclined to chase. After the deer disappeared into the desert just east of us I bushwhacked over to see if I could spot them for a photo-op, but they were gone.
We took a short ride in various neighborhoods after the trek before heading home.
